Building a Scalp Care Routine
Creating a simple, consistent scalp care routine doesn't have to be complicated. Here's a framework you can customize to your needs.
Weekly Scalp Care Routine
Step 1: Gentle Cleansing
Start with a gentle, sulfate-free shampoo that cleanses without stripping natural oils. Focus on massaging your scalp with your fingertips (not nails) to help remove buildup and support circulation.
Step 2: Nourishing Treatment

Step 3: Proper Conditioning
Apply conditioner primarily to your hair lengths and ends, avoiding the scalp unless you have very dry skin. This helps prevent buildup while keeping hair hydrated.
Step 4: Thorough Rinsing
Rinse thoroughly with lukewarm (not hot) water to remove all product residue. Product buildup can make your scalp feel uncomfortable.
Daily Scalp Care Tips
- Brush gently – Use a soft-bristle brush to distribute natural oils
- Avoid tight hairstyles – Give your scalp breaks from tension
- Protect from sun – Wear a hat or use scalp-safe SPF products
- Stay hydrated – Drink plenty of water to support overall skin health
- Manage stress – Stress can affect how your scalp feels
Choosing the Right Products for Your Scalp
Not all scalps have the same needs. Understanding your scalp type helps you choose products that will feel most comfortable.
For Dry Scalp
- Look for hydrating, oil-based treatments
- Avoid harsh, stripping shampoos
- Use the scalp massager with nourishing oils like jojoba or argan
- Limit heat styling
For Oily Scalp
- Choose lightweight, balancing products
- Cleanse regularly but don't over-wash
- Use scalp massage to help distribute oils evenly
- Avoid heavy, greasy products
For Sensitive Scalp
- Select fragrance-free, gentle formulas
- Patch test new products before full application
- Use lukewarm water, not hot
- Be gentle with massage pressure

Common Scalp Care Mistakes to Avoid
Even with good intentions, it's easy to make mistakes that can affect scalp comfort. Avoid these common pitfalls:
Over-Washing
Washing too frequently can strip natural oils and make your scalp feel dry or cause it to overproduce oil to compensate.
Using Hot Water
Very hot water can dry out your scalp. Stick to lukewarm temperatures for washing and rinsing.
Scratching with Nails
Use fingertips or a scalp massager instead of nails, which can irritate the skin.
Product Buildup
Not rinsing thoroughly or using too many styling products can lead to uncomfortable buildup.
Ignoring Discomfort
If your scalp consistently feels uncomfortable, adjust your routine or consult a professional.
